The All India Malayalee Association (AIMA) has invited applications for the AIMA–Paul Diclausse Memorial State Educational Excellence Awards 2026 and the AIMA–Gokulam Sabari Memorial National Educational Excellence Award 2026.

The awards aim to recognize and honour outstanding Malayalee students who have excelled in their Class XII Board Examinations (2025–26). Under the State-Level Awards, one meritorious Malayalee student from each state will be selected and presented with a Certificate of Excellence, a commemorative memento, and a cash prize.

From among the State Award recipients, one exceptional student will be chosen for the National Educational Excellence Award, which carries a cash prize of ₹1,00,000, a National Certificate of Excellence, and a Memento of Distinction. The national award will be presented during AIMA’s 19th Formation Day Celebration to be held on July 19, 2026, in Bhubaneswar, Odisha.

Students from all streams—Science, Commerce, and Humanities—who appeared for the Class XII examinations under State Boards, CBSE, or ICSE during the academic year 2025–26 are eligible to apply.

The last date for submission of applications is July 5, 2026. Interested students may apply online through the official channels of AIMA or contact their respective AIMA State Units for further details.
